PABA (Para-aminobenzoic acid) is known for its potential benefits in supporting skin health. It is often used in skincare products due to its ability to protect the skin from harmful UV rays and promote healthy skin cells.
Some studies suggest that PABA may help promote hair growth and prevent premature graying of hair. It is believed to support hair follicles and maintain the natural color of hair.
PABA exhibits antioxidant properties, which can help protect cells from damage caused by free radicals. This antioxidant activity may contribute to overall health and well-being.
PABA is involved in the metabolism of proteins and carbohydrates, which are essential for energy production in the body. By supporting these metabolic processes, PABA may help boost energy levels.
Some research suggests that PABA may have a positive impact on digestive health by promoting the growth of beneficial gut bacteria. This can lead to better nutrient absorption and overall digestive function.
